Our 50 μm low heat shrinkage PET film is designed for FPC-related printing, printed flexible circuits, conductive ink printing, and precision electronic printing where dimensional stability is critical.
With tested heat shrinkage of 0.8% in MD and 0.0% in TD, this dimensionally stable PET film helps minimize unwanted dimensional changes during processes involving heat. Combined with high mechanical strength, good flexibility, and excellent surface wettability, it provides a stable PET substrate for accurate circuit printing and downstream converting.

| Key Performance | Technical Advantage | How It Helps Your Production |
|---|---|---|
| Low Heat Shrinkage: MD 0.8% / TD 0.0% | Helps maintain film dimensions during processes involving heat | Helps reduce substrate shrinkage, deformation, and dimensional variation during printing and subsequent processing |
| High Tensile Strength: Up to 242.5 MPa | Provides strong resistance to stretching under mechanical tension | Helps maintain substrate stability during screen printing, roll-to-roll processing, laminating, and die-cutting |
| Good Flexibility: Elongation Up to 175% | Combines mechanical strength with good flexibility | Helps reduce cracking and handling damage during converting and flexible electronic assembly |
| 56.0 mN/m Wetting Tension | Supports good surface wettability for compatible inks and coatings | Helps improve ink spreading and supports more consistent printed circuit patterns |
In printed flexible circuit manufacturing, even small dimensional changes in the PET substrate may affect circuit alignment, multi-step printing, and die-cutting accuracy.
A low heat shrinkage PET film for FPC printing provides a more stable foundation for precision processing. By minimizing unwanted shrinkage and stretching, the substrate can help support better registration accuracy, more consistent circuit patterns, and improved converting stability.
This is especially important for manufacturers producing fine printed circuits or products that require multiple printing and processing steps.
